When I first opened my package from Technic Cosmetics I was absolutely delighted to find an eyeshadow primer in there. I used to use the Urban Decay Primer with my Naked 2 Palette but I found it didn’t make a massive difference for me so I discontinued buying it. Only recently was I looking for a more affordable alternative so this was perfect for me to review. I’d love to point out that this primer has a rose gold shade and I absolutely love it under my pink eye makeup which I’ve been sporting recently. This eyeshadow primer is for shimmer eyeshadow only which I normally wear so that was advantageous. I used the product by dabbing a small amount onto my finger and then blending it into my eyelids until it was smooth and even. The formula isn’t too sticky either which is effective, however it does dry out slightly which can make the eyeshadow appear rough. I suggest you only apply a small amount to make sure it’s a smooth layer for your eyeshadow. I found that halfway through my shift that my eyeshadow was still prominent and it didn’t need topping up which was impressive. The only criticism I have for this product however, is the chemical smell it produces much like the highlighting powder I reviewed. I’m not a fan of chemical-smelling products as it worries me that it could cause slight irritation. When you first apply the eyeshadow primer it feels slightly cold and tingly at first but don’t let that worry you. Within seconds, it dries and I had no problems as the day continued. Apart from that criticism, I believe this eyeshadow primer gives results and I would continue using it when I have a long shift or go for a night out. This eyeshadow primer is perfect for those on a budget who needs extra help with their eye makeups staying power.
